Welcome to crime data report for Orient, New York, an area with a population of 1,037 residents. In this data exploration, we will delve into the crime statistics of Orient, New York shedding light on its safety and security. The closest law enforcement agency from Orient is East Hampton Village Police Department (NY0513200) approximately around 12.25 miles away from the center of Orient.

This analysis uses the latest crime data submitted by East Hampton Village Police Department to the FBI National Incident-Based Reporting System (NIBRS).

Note: In area with small number of population such as Orient, the data might be skewed in infrequent crimes such as homicide, rape, and arson.

Total Crime in Orient, New York

A comprehensive overview of the overall crime landscape, covering a range of different criminal activities within a specific region.

Chart of Total Crime in Orient, New York from 2012 to 2022

The crime rate in Orient demonstrated a decreasing trend, reaching its peak in 2012 (7319.3) and then reaching its lowest level in 2020 (2017.54). The crime rate in New York displayed a downward trajectory in trend, reaching its peak in 2012 (2456.58) and subsequently hitting a trough in 2021 (294.06). The crime rate in United States demonstrated a decreasing trend, reaching its peak in 2013 (3519.17) and then reaching its lowest level in 2021 (1689.67).

The state average was surpassed by Orient in terms of total crime rate, showing a 123.0% difference (4220.87 vs 1892.74). Orient experienced a 44.93% higher total crime rate than the national average (4220.87 vs 2912.43).

Violent Crime in Orient, New York

Insights into intense and forceful criminal acts, including assault, robbery, homicide, and rape, shedding light on the most serious offenses.

Chart of Violent Crime in Orient, New York from 2012 to 2022

The trend in Orient exhibited a declining pattern, with the peak occurring in 2012 (91.49) and the bottom point reached in 2013 (0.0). The crime rate in New York displayed a downward trajectory in trend, reaching its peak in 2012 (431.95) and subsequently hitting a trough in 2021 (41.07). The crime rate in United States displayed a downward trajectory in trend, reaching its peak in 2016 (446.76) and subsequently hitting a trough in 2021 (281.24).

With a -85.14% lower violent crime rate than the state average (53.49 vs 359.89), Orient demonstrated commendable safety. Orient boasted a -86.82% lower violent crime rate than the national average (53.49 vs 405.94).

Property Crime in Orient, New York

Encompassing various crimes against property, such as theft, burglary, motor vehicle theft, and arson, this data highlights incidents of possession-related offenses.

Chart of Property Crime in Orient, New York from 2012 to 2022

In Orient, the crime rate exhibited a declining trend, reaching its highest point in 2012 (7319.3) and then hitting its lowest point in 2020 (2017.54). The trend in New York followed a decreasing pattern, with the peak occurring in 2012 (2024.63) and the lowest point observed in 2021 (252.99). The trend in United States followed a decreasing pattern, with the peak occurring in 2013 (3094.35) and the lowest point observed in 2021 (1408.44).

In Orient, the property crime rate was 175.36% higher than the state average (4220.87 vs 1532.85). The property crime was 68.4% more prevalent compared to the national average (4220.87 vs 2506.49).
